United States - Re-Export of Copper Powders of Non-Lamellar Structure
Since 2014, United States Re-Export of Copper Powders of Non-Lamellar Structure was down by 8.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 1 among other countries in Re-Export of Copper Powders of Non-Lamellar Structure with $935,383. Canada, Saudi Arabia and United Arab Emirates resp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Canada recorded the best 5 years average growth at +15.2% per year, while United Arab Emirates witnessed the worst performance at -63.9% per year.
